Worldpay features and specs

  • Global Reach
    Worldpay supports transactions in over 120 currencies and offers services in numerous countries, making it an excellent choice for businesses with an international customer base.
  • Comprehensive Solutions
    Worldpay provides a variety of payment solutions, including credit/debit card processing, mobile payments, and e-commerce payments, which can cater to different types of businesses.
  • Advanced Security
    The platform uses advanced security measures such as tokenization, encryption, and fraud protection to ensure the safety of transactions.
  • Integration Capabilities
    Worldpay can easily integrate with numerous e-commerce platforms, shopping carts, and POS systems, facilitating seamless business operations.
  • 24/7 Customer Support
    Worldpay offers round-the-clock customer support, which can be instrumental in quickly resolving issues and minimizing downtime.

Possible disadvantages of Worldpay

  • Complex Fee Structure
    Worldpayโ€™s fee structure can be complicated, with various fees for transactions, setup, and monthly services, making it harder for businesses to predict costs accurately.
  • Lengthy Contract Terms
    The service often requires long-term contracts, and exiting these contracts early can result in hefty termination fees.
  • Mixed Customer Reviews
    While many users have positive experiences, there are also numerous complaints about the company's customer service response time and fee transparency.
  • Slow Payouts
    Some businesses report that the payout process can be slower compared to other payment processors, affecting cash flow.
  • Inflexibility for Small Businesses
    The robust features and costs associated with Worldpay may not be as beneficial or viable for small businesses or startups with lower transaction volumes.
